Today I received the Italian birth registration from Frosinone, after two letters (first sent in Nov 2010, second in Feb 2011). The birth registration is required by the Houston consulate in order to process a passport.

Okay, an update to my story: I sent a second letter to Frosinone in February of 2011, and included $20 USD for postage, and today I received the Italian birth registration the Houston consulate requires to process a passport. The Houston Consulate requires you to contact the commune and acquire a copy of the new birth certificate before you apply for a passport.
